A combinatorial proof of the supper symmetric property of hook length
Abstract
There are k kinds of length k hooks with different arm length. Actually, this k kinds appear uniformly in Young diagrams of size n. The property ``appear uniformly'' is called super symmetric. We give a combinatorial proof of the supper symmetric property of hook length.
